Hi. In a week I will need to go to Jomtien Immigration for my 30 day extension. Can anybody advise on what documents I am required to take?

NZ I will be at the end of my 1st entry of 60 days so will be extending visa for another 30.

You can apply for the extension a couple of weeks early. You don't need to waif for the last day and you loose nothing by doing it early because it starts at the end of the 60 days.

You will need a completed TM7 application form with an attached 4cm X 6cm photo.

Copies of your passport photo page, visa, entry/permit to stay stamp and TM6 departure card.

So you mean you entered the country on a Tourist Visa ?

To extend a TV you will need

1. A TM7 application form with an attached photo.

2.Copies of the passport data page, visa , entry stamp and departure card

3.1900 Bht. fee
